Add header[edit]

The simple transclusion uses a "magic header" that takes information from the Index page to create the header seen at the top of the page. If there is a problem with this header or you want more control, you may need to add a manual header instead.

To add a manual header:

  1. Start a new page at which you want the final version of the text to appear.
  2. Edit this page.
  3. Add the header code (as shown below).
  4. Fill in any parts of the header that you want filled in.
  5. Add the transclusion code (as shown below).
  6. Save.

The manual header code that needs to be added above the transclusion code is:

Transclusion[edit]

You will most often be transcluding many pages together from the Page: namespace into the main presentation space of the wiki—as you saw at The Wind in the Willows (1913)/Chapter 1. There are two methods which can perform full-page transclusion. The <pages/> function, and the older {{Page}} template. Most of the time, the <pages/> tag will be the best method of transcluding, but you may still run across the older template method when editing existing texts.

Where the pages to be transcluded would be placed inside another tag such as a <ref></ref> pair, then the Magic word #tag:pages should be used instead, with the relevant parameters translated accordingly.


The syntax for <pages/> is as follows:

<pages index="file name.djvu" from=x to=y/>
  • "file name.djvu" is replaced with the exact name of the Index you are working with.
  • The number after the slash (/) following the file name of the first page you wish to transclude is "x".
  • The number after the slash (/) following the file name of the final page you wish to transclude is "y".

How to transclude a portion of a page[edit]

Sometimes you will not want transclude a full page all together, examine Page:Popular Science Monthly Volume 25.djvu/169. When two chapters or logical sections appear on the same page, instead of the entire page you need a way to transclude only the relevant parts of the page into the main presentation space. The example page from above presents as Popular Science Monthly/Volume 25/June 1884/Modes of Reproduction in Plants. This is accomplished using Labeled Section Transclusion (LST). The section breaks are marked with anchors in the Page: namespace. Then only the relevant part of the page, rather than the entire page, is called for during transclusion.

Adding section labels[edit]

To mark sections in the scan (Page: namespace), insert the following syntax into the typed proofreading text at the start of every new section. This syntax uses the EasyLST gadget to simplify the syntax. This gadget is enabled by default:

## label ##

Alternatively you can use start <section begin="label" /> and end <section end="label" /> labels at the respective places in the text.

Note:

  • Section tags are recommended to be wrapped in quotes "label" to avoid ambiguity.
  • These are just free text labels, however, making labels contextual to the page can have advantages.
  • Use of letters and numbers is usually a recommendation, and other extended characters may cause some issues when transcluding.
  • Labels need to be unique for relevant sections on a page, so that the targeted section can be extracted.
  • If you are using <poem> markers, please make sure to open and close them inside the sections, or else section transcluding will not work properly.
